Forming in Los Angeles circa 2001, Big City Rock take their name to heart with dancey, keyboard-littered rock numbers that exhibit unabashed '80s pop influences alongside an arena rock attitude to make <a href="spotify:artist:51Blml2LZPmy7TTiAg47vQ">U2</a> proud. Working their way through the crowded L.A. scene, the members of Big City Rock found themselves opening sold-out shows for bands like <a href="spotify:artist:78inRkIIF0n9R9I2HPoWP7">Rooney</a> and <a href="spotify:artist:0LsTFjEB1IIrh7IlTxs1GY">Phantom Planet</a> by late 2002. The band self-released the first of two self-titled EPs that same year, with the second following a year later. A tour with <a href="spotify:artist:04gDigrS5kc9YWfZHwBETP">Maroon 5</a> during the fall of 2003 helped to further broaden the band's fan base up and down the West Coast. A third self-titled EP appeared in October 2004 that contained previously released songs re-recorded alongside three live tracks and an acoustic version of their song "All the Way." Still not ones for album titles, Big City Rock -- made up of Nate Bott (vocals/guitar), Frank Staniszewski (keyboards), Timothy Resudek (bass), Kaumyar (drums), and Andy Barr (guitar) -- released their self-titled debut full-length in March 2006 on Atlantic Records. ~ Corey Apar, Rovi
